06.11.2025 22:04 β π 1 π 0 π¬ 0 π 0Image of a Red-rumped or ground parrot leaping over a concrete tub. With the recent heavy rains, the tub is filled with water. These guys are highly coloured, especially males, with a blue-green upper leading to yellow at the underparts, deep blue wings leading to grey, and then there is their eponymous bright red rump clearly shown in this image. The females are a more demure khaki colour.

Image of sub-adult male Gang-gang cockatoo. These gorgeous Australian cockatoos (parrots) are known for their idiosyncrasies: a call that sounds like a squeaky door, adult males with their vivid carmine-red head adorned by a fascinating feathery crest, a cheeky inquisitiveness, and being an all around brilliant species. I am so fortunate to have them on my doorstep.

Cropped image of a Laughing kookaburra playing with a recently captured earthworm in its beak. As a bonus, a large ant can be seen in its beak. Ants produce formic acid (an pungent acrid vinegar-like carboxylic acid) as a defense mechanism and this may be reason the Kookaburra looks like it has bitten off more than it can chew.

Image of female Yellow-tailed black cockatoo perched in an Acacia. She was with her life partner & 2 juvenile cockatoos. Every year about this time they ascend up into the hills to raise their young & feed on the plentiful pine seeds and tree grubs. Itβs a sure sign summer is approaching.
